Energy and water supplies

Current through Pub. L. 119-102
Title 42The Public Health and Welfare·Ch. 149 — NATIONAL ENERGY POLICY AND PROGRAMS·Subch. IX·Pt. G
(a)In general The Secretary shall carry out a program of research, development, demonstration, and commercial application to—
(1)address energy-related issues associated with provision of adequate water supplies, optimal management, and efficient use of water;
(2)address water-related issues associated with the provision of adequate supplies, optimal management, and efficient use of energy; and
(3)assess the effectiveness of existing programs within the Department and other Federal agencies to address these energy and water related issues.
(b)Program elements The program under this section shall include—
(1)arsenic treatment;
(2)desalination; and
(3)planning, analysis, and modeling of energy and water supply and demand.
